    The University of Southern Queensland (UniSQ) Scholarship 2026 is a prestigious International PhD Stipend and Fee Scholarship (DPHD) aimed at supporting high‑achieving international students to pursue doctoral studies in Australia. This fully funded award combines financial support with opportunities to participate in world‑class research initiatives across UniSQ’s flagship areas.

    Host country & institution: Australia; University of Southern Queensland (UniSQ).
    Why it’s unique: The scholarship integrates generous financial coverage, research mentoring, and opportunities for industry internships, making it a strong pathway for students who want both academic excellence and industry relevance.

    Benefits of the UniSQ Scholarship 2026

    • Living stipend: AUD $38,000 per annum (2025 rate, tax‑free) for living costs.
    • Tuition coverage: Full tuition fees waived for up to 3 years of full‑time study (time already spent on the PhD counts towards this limit).
    • Industry internship: Minimum of 60 days for students in the Industry Stream, allowing real‑world professional engagement.
    • Research environment: Access to UniSQ’s state‑of‑the‑art labs, faculty mentorship, and global collaborations.
    • Additional support: Targeted scholarships are available for women in STEMM and students with disabilities.

    Eligibility Criteria for the UniSQ Scholarship 2026

    • Eligible nationalities: Open to all international students (non‑citizens and non‑residents of Australia/New Zealand).
    • Degree level: PhD (Doctor of Philosophy).
    • Academic background: Applicants must hold a Bachelor’s with First Class Honours or an equivalent qualification. A strong research background is preferred.
    • Enrollment status: Must be eligible for full‑time, on‑campus PhD enrollment at UniSQ.
    • Timeline: Candidates must commence or continue their PhD studies in 2026.
    • Industry Stream: Applicants must secure a Letter of Support from an industry partner to qualify.

    Required Documents for the Application

    Applicants must prepare and upload the following materials in PDF format:

    Mandatory:

    1. Application form (via UniSQ Scholarship Application System).
    2. Supervisor support letter (from an academic staff member at UniSQ).
    3. Curriculum Vitae (CV), including research experience, publications, and conference presentations.
    4. Research thesis proposal (preliminary topic outline).
    5. Proof of citizenship (passport bio page or equivalent).
    6. Statement of Claim addressing how you meet the scholarship selection criteria.
    7. Education qualifications (degree testamurs and transcripts).

    For Industry Stream applicants:

    • Industry Partner Support Letter, confirming the internship arrangement.

    How to Apply for the UniSQ Scholarship 2026 (Step‑by‑Step)

    1. Identify a supervisor: Review UniSQ’s research experts and secure supervisor endorsement for your proposed research area.
    2. Prepare your documents: Gather CV, research proposal, transcripts, and Statement of Claim.
    3. Industry Stream (optional): Obtain a Letter of Support from an industry partner (coordinate with your supervisor).
    4. Submit HDR admission application: Start with UniSQ’s Doctor of Philosophy admission process.
    5. Access scholarship portal: Once admitted or applying, complete the Scholarship Application via the online system.
    6. Submit by deadline: Ensure all documents are uploaded by Sept 30, 2025.
    7. Await review: Applications are ranked on academic merit, proposal quality, and alignment with UniSQ flagship areas.

    FAQs about the UniSQ Scholarship 2026

    Is IELTS required?
    No. IELTS/TOEFL is not required for this scholarship unless mandated by UniSQ’s PhD admission criteria.

    Can students from Asia, Africa, or Europe apply?
    Yes. The scholarship is open to all nationalities outside Australia/New Zealand.

    When will results be announced?
    Results are expected Nov–Dec 2025 for 2026 commencement.

    Can I apply for multiple UniSQ scholarships?
    Applications for stipend and tuition fee waivers are submitted together; you do not need to apply separately.

    What fields of study are supported?
    All PhD fields are welcome, but applicants should link their proposals to UniSQ’s flagship research areas for higher priority.
